Veteran singer Pankaj Udhas passes away at the age of 73 after prolonged illness

Veteran singer Pankaj Udhas passed away at the age of 73. The news of ‘Chithi aayi hai’ singer’s demise was confirmed by his daughter Nayaab Udhas in an official statement. The singer was suffering with prolonged illness and breathed his last on February 26.

Family's statement

The family shared an official statement on social media. The statement read, “With a very heavy heart, we are saddened to inform you of the sad demise of padmashri Pankaj Udhas on 26th February 2024 due to a prolonged illness.”

The singer is survived by his wife Farida Udhas and two daughters: Nayaab and Reva.

Ghazal Maestro leaves a legacy behind

In a career panning across decades, the singer has given several melodious ghazals and songs. Udhas started his career in 80s but rose to fame with ‘Chitthi aayi hai’ in 1986. He then went on to singer several super hit songs like ‘Chandi Jaisa Rang’, ‘Chhupana bhi nahi aata’, ‘Jeeyein to Jeeyein Kaise’ and many more.

Awards and accolades

Pankaj Udhas was awarded Padmashree in 2006. Besides, the legend had many prestigious awards to his credit including Filmfare award for Best Male Playback singer, the Sangeet Natak Akademi Award.
